New arrivals – 4th March 2016

New releases

It’s a strong week for new releases , New Soul trio King taking pride of place with their excellent debut album ‘We are King’. The Three Degrees make a Philly tribute album, and Snarky Puppy keyboardist Bill Laurence makes his best album to date ‘Aftersun’.

New Blue eyed Southern Soul artist Anderson East and Esperanza Spalding also have interesting albums.
There are good compilations from Joey Negro – Remixed with love vol 2 and Volcov , Harmony of the soul groups and Things gonna get better are both excellent 60’s/70’s comps.

Reissues

Reissues from Teddy Pendergrass, Brenda Russell, Isley Brothers plus Michael Jackson ‘off the wall’ is issued with an interesting DVD ‘Journey from Motown to off the Wall’.
The JB’s classic ‘Doing it to Death’ is reissued on 150gm vinyl with a poster and there are 15 classic and rare albums on Limited Edition Japanese High Quality Vinyl issues including in demand albums from Gloria Scott, Odyssey, Donald Byrd and Coke Escovedo.
Soul Junction have another good 45 from Four Real inc b/w larry Wright.
